| | 15:22 |
[This is the law] if you inadvertently [commit an act of idolatry, which is equivalent to] violating all these commandments that God gave to Moses.
Vechi tishgu velo ta'asu et kol-hamitsvot ha'eleh asher-diber Adonay el-Moshe. |
| 15:23 |
[It is like a violation of] all that God commanded you through Moses, from the day that God gave His commandments, as well as [what He will command you] later in future generations.
Et kol-asher tsivah Adonay aleychem beyad-Moshe min-hayom asher tsivah Adonay vahal'ah ledoroteychem. |

Commentary:
idolatry (Horayoth 8a; Rashi; Rashbam). Some say that it also includes any other situation where the entire Israelite nation would violate the entire Torah (Ramban).
